Last Updated at 11 October 2024P S Dariyapur Purva Tola: A Rural Primary School in Bihar, India
P S Dariyapur Purva Tola is a primary school located in the rural area of Dagaru block, Purnia district, Bihar, India. Established in 2009, this co-educational institution falls under the management of the Department of Education and caters to students from Class 1 to Class 5. The school's operational details offer a glimpse into its infrastructure and educational approach.
The medium of instruction at P S Dariyapur Purva Tola is Hindi. Teaching is undertaken by a staff of two male teachers. The school operates without a pre-primary section and does not have a school building. Despite the lack of a dedicated building, the school provides mid-day meals, prepared and served on the premises. This vital service ensures that students receive nutritious meals, supporting their overall well-being and academic performance.
Access to clean drinking water is ensured through functional hand pumps on the school grounds. This is crucial in a rural setting, where access to safe water can be a significant challenge. The absence of a school building, however, presents limitations on other aspects of the school infrastructure. For instance, the school lacks a boundary wall, electricity, a library, a playground, and computer facilities. The school also lacks ramps, which could pose accessibility challenges for students with disabilities.
